Re: CLARK & GEOGHEGAN LOTUS 39

Gentlemen, you omitted the fact that John McCormack also used the 2.5 Repco V8 in a Tasman race in 1971. It was shoehorned into an Elfin 600C chassis number 7011, where he finished in 10th place in the Warwick Farm 100 in 1969. Garrie Cooper himself (Mr Elfin)also used the engine once in an Elfin ...
